Abstract
Apparatus and method are provided for determining indicating if certain types of circuit failures have occurred in a D.C. motor circuit such as a locked rotor condition, a short-circuit or an open circuit. The method includes the steps of, and the apparatus involves, applying a voltage to two leads of the D.C. motor sufficient to cause motor rotation, determining if flyback exists, determining if back EMF exists, and, finally, if a back EMF does not exist and flyback does exist then indicating a locked rotor condition. However, if a back EMF does not exist and flyback does not exist then an indication is provided that either an open-circuit or short-circuit condition exists. The same apparatus and method can be used with a voltage not sufficient to cause motor rotation, although given this limitation only flyback can be detected, so that only an open-circuit or short-circuit condition can be indicated.
